Description
A small herd of cattle stands on a grassy hillside pasture, with open ground, low brush, and natural grazing land surrounding them. The scene emphasizes the simplicity of rural creation: livestock at rest under the care of the Creator, a fitting visual for themes of provision, stewardship, agriculture, and the ordered life of the earth.

For Christian ministry use, the cattle and pasture naturally echo biblical language about God’s ownership and sustaining care over all living creatures. Psalm 50:10 declares that every beast of the forest and “the cattle upon a thousand hills” belong to the Lord, making this pastoral subject useful for teaching on creation, gratitude, farm life, rural missions, and God’s faithful provision.

Scriptures
Genesis 1:24-25   Psalm 50:10  

Genesis 1

24 And God said, “Let the earth bring forth living creatures according to their kinds—livestock and creeping things and beasts of the earth according to their kinds.” And it was so. 25 And God made the beasts of the earth according to their kinds and the livestock according to their kinds, and everything that creeps on the ground according to its kind. And God saw that it was good.

Psalm 50

10 For every beast of the forest is mine, the cattle on a thousand hills.
